Yarn dyeing equipment capable of synchronously dyeing multi-color yarns

By employing an elastic liquid storage component and a moving plate structure in the yarn dyeing equipment, combined with electromagnets and pneumatic cylinders to control the yarn movement, the problem of simultaneous dyeing of multi-color yarns has been solved, improving dyeing speed and efficiency.

Technical Problem

Existing yarn dyeing equipment requires cleaning the dye box when changing to different colors of dye, which affects the processing speed and makes it difficult to achieve simultaneous dyeing of multi-colored yarns.

Method used

By employing multiple flexible liquid storage components and a moving plate structure, combined with electromagnets and pneumatic cylinders to control the movement of yarns and the distribution of dyeing solvents within the dyeing box, simultaneous dyeing of multi-colored yarns is achieved, and dyeing efficiency is improved through guide rollers and a cleaning box.

Benefits of technology

This technology enables simultaneous multi-color dyeing of yarns, improving dyeing speed and efficiency, reducing the number of dye replacement steps, and increasing processing speed.

Abstract

The utility model discloses yarn dyeing equipment capable of synchronously dyeing multi-color yarn, which relates to the technical field of yarn dyeing and comprises a dyeing box, a yarn body and a weight, a plurality of elastic liquid storage parts are arranged in the dyeing box, a moving plate is fixedly connected between every two adjacent elastic liquid storage parts, and the moving plate is fixedly connected with the yarn body. A third mounting frame is fixedly mounted at the bottom of the moving plate, a second electromagnet is fixedly arranged on the third mounting frame in a penetrating mode, and second pneumatic cylinders are fixedly mounted on the two sides of the bottom of the dyeing box. Dyeing solvents of different colors can be infused into the elastic liquid storage parts, yarn bodies can be separated through the grooves formed in the two yarn guide rollers, the requirement for synchronous dyeing of multi-color yarn is met, and the yarn dyeing speed is increased.

Description

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of yarn dyeing technology, specifically a yarn dyeing device capable of simultaneously dyeing multi-color yarns. Background Technology

[0002] Yarn is a type of textile product made from various textile fibers processed into a certain fineness. It is used for weaving, rope making, thread making, knitting, and embroidery. Yarn is divided into short fiber yarn and continuous filament yarn. When dyeing yarn, dyeing equipment is required.

[0003] For example, utility model patent application number 201720814167.0 discloses a yarn dyeing machine. A humidification box, a preheating box, a dyeing box, and a drying box are fixed on the frame. The humidification box is filled with water. The yarn enters the water through a humidification auxiliary wheel assembly, then enters the preheating box, which is equipped with a microwave dryer. After exiting the preheating box, the yarn enters the dyeing box, and then the drying box. The yarn is directly immersed in water, absorbing water quickly. At this point, the moisture content is relatively high, and direct dyeing would result in a light or poorly adhered color. The microwave dryer...

[0004] Taking the dyeing equipment mentioned above as an example, during the application of the yarn dyeing equipment, if it is necessary to dye another type of yarn a different color after dyeing the yarn, it is necessary to change to a different color dye. This requires first draining the dye in the dye box, cleaning the dye box, and then adding another color dye, which affects the yarn processing speed. Utility Model Content

[0024] Example: Figures 1-6As shown, this utility model provides a technical solution for a yarn dyeing device capable of simultaneously dyeing multi-color yarns, including a dyeing box 1, a yarn body 4, and a weight 5. The dyeing box 1 is equipped with multiple elastic liquid storage components 2. A moving plate 3 is fixedly connected between two adjacent elastic liquid storage components 2. A mounting frame 25 is fixedly installed at the bottom of the moving plate 3. An electromagnet 26 is fixedly threaded through the mounting frame 25. A pneumatic cylinder 21 is fixedly installed on both sides of the bottom of the dyeing box 1. A mounting frame 22 is fixedly connected to the piston end of the pneumatic cylinder 21. An electromagnet 23 is fixedly threaded through the mounting frame 22. A wire structure is installed on the outside of the dyeing box 1.

[0025] Specifically, multiple elastic liquid storage components 2 are installed inside the dyeing box 1. A moving plate 3 is fixedly connected between two adjacent elastic liquid storage components 2. The end of the foremost elastic liquid storage component 2 away from the adjacent moving plate 3 is fixedly connected to the inner wall of the dyeing box 1, and the end of the last elastic liquid storage component 2 away from the adjacent moving plate 3 is fixedly connected to the inner wall of the dyeing box 1. Under the action of multiple moving plates 3, each elastic liquid storage component 2 is a relatively sealed dyeing space, and a corresponding amount of dyeing solvent is poured into the dyeing space.

[0026] After one end of the yarn 4 pulled from the unwinding device is passed through the weight 5, the weight 5 is placed inside one of the elastic liquid reservoirs 2. One end of the yarn 4 is then fixed to the winding or twisting device. In the yarn structure, two guide rollers 6 are set on both sides of the top of the dyeing box 1. Multiple grooves 7 are opened on the outer side of the guide rollers 6. The two sides of the yarn 4 are placed into the corresponding two grooves 7, so that the movement of the yarn 4 is guided. Then, the working speed of the unwinding and winding devices is controlled to keep the yarn 4 taut but the weight 5 sinks to the bottom, so that the yarn 4 is partially immersed in the dyeing solvent, and the dyeing of the yarn 4 can be carried out. Moreover, the multiple elastic liquid reservoirs 2 can be filled with dyeing solvents of different colors. The multiple grooves 7 opened on the two guide rollers 6 can separate the yarn 4, meet the needs of simultaneous dyeing of multi-color yarns, and improve the dyeing speed of yarn.

[0027] A mounting bracket 25 is fixedly installed at the bottom of each moving plate 3. The mounting bracket 25 is slidably installed at the bottom of the dyeing box 1, and an electromagnet 26 is fixedly inserted inside the mounting bracket 25. During the dyeing process of the yarn 4, the electromagnet 26 is in working state and is magnetically attracted and fixed to the dyeing box 1, so the moving plate 3 cannot move. Pneumatic cylinders 21 are fixedly installed on both sides of the bottom of the dyeing box 1. A mounting bracket 22 is fixedly connected to the piston end of the pneumatic cylinder 21. An electromagnet 23 is fixedly inserted inside the mounting bracket 22. The electromagnet 23 is magnetically attracted and fixed to the iron mounting bracket 25. Therefore, controlling the operation of the two pneumatic cylinders 21 keeps the two electromagnets 23 in adjacent positions. On one side of the two mounting brackets 3 25, the control electromagnet 1 23 is fixedly attached to the mounting bracket 3 25. The electromagnet 2 26 fixedly mounted on the two mounting brackets 3 25 stops working, while the other electromagnets 2 26 continue to work. Then, the two pneumatic cylinders 2 21 are controlled to work, so that the two mounting brackets 3 25 move away from each other or move closer to each other. This controls the distance between the two moving plates 3, causing the elastic liquid reservoir 2 between the two moving plates 3 to extend or contract. Adjusting the length of the elastic liquid reservoir 2 adjusts the number of yarns 4 that can be dyed inside the elastic liquid reservoir 2. By adjusting the length of multiple elastic liquid reservoirs 2 in the above method, the need for a large difference in the number of yarns 4 required for each color can be met, ensuring the flexibility of the dyeing process.

[0028] Additionally, a cleaning box 16 is fixedly installed on one side of the dyeing box 1, and the left guide roller 6 near the cleaning box 16 is used to support the yarn body 4 that leaves the dyeing box 1 after dyeing.

[0029] Furthermore, since both outer ends of the two guide rollers 6 are rotatably fitted with mounting brackets 8, and the two mounting brackets 8 on the left are rotatably connected to the dyeing box 1, the relative position between the left guide roller 6 and the dyeing box 1 can be adjusted, while the two mounting brackets 8 on the right are fixedly connected to the dyeing box 1, and the right guide roller 6 can only rotate on its own.

[0030] A telescopic rod 11 is provided on one side of the pneumatic cylinder 10. A fixing plate 9 is fixedly connected between the pneumatic cylinder 10 and the outer shell of the telescopic rod 11. The fixing plate 9 is fixedly connected to the dyeing box 1. A transmission plate 12 is fixedly installed between the piston end of the pneumatic cylinder 10 and the telescopic rod 11. A rack 13 is fixedly connected to one side of the transmission plate 12. Therefore, controlling the pneumatic cylinder 10 to work can control the transmission plate 12 and the rack 13 to move up and down. The gear 14 meshed with the rack 13 rotates in the corresponding direction. The gear 14 is fixedly connected to the outside of the mounting bracket 8 near the drive motor 17. When the mounting bracket 8 rotates, the left guide roller 6 rotates, and the relative position between the left guide roller 6 and the dyeing box 1 changes.

[0031] Friction plate 15 is fixedly connected to one end of the left guide roller 6 near the cleaning tank 16. The drive motor 17 is fixedly installed on one side of the cleaning tank 16, and friction plate 28 is fixedly connected to the output end of the drive motor 17. Friction plate 28 is set inside the cleaning tank 16. The control cylinder 10 drives the rack 13 to move down and the gear 14 to rotate. After the left guide roller 6 rotates into the cleaning tank 16, friction plate 15 moves to the right side of friction plate 28. At this time, the control motor 17 drives friction plate 28 to rotate. Friction plate 28 drives friction plate 15 to rotate through friction. The left guide roller 6, which has dyeing solvent on the outside, rotates inside the cleaning tank 16 which stores cleaning liquid. Multiple brushes 24 are fixedly connected inside the cleaning tank 16. Multiple brushes 24, which are squeezed and deformed by the guide roller 6, clean the guide roller 6 to avoid the situation where the processing quality of the yarn 4 decreases when the guide roller 6 supports yarns 4 with different dyeing needs at the same position, so as to meet the needs of the guide roller 6 to support yarns 4 of different colors.

[0032] A drain valve 19 is fixedly connected to the bottom of the cleaning tank 16. The drain valve 19 is controlled to open and empty the inside of the cleaning tank 16. A water inlet pipe 20 is fixedly connected to the top of the cleaning tank 16 to replenish the cleaning liquid inside the cleaning tank 16.
